Flare and Relief Specialist
Puget Sound Refinery, located in Anacortes, Washington is currently seeking a Flare and Relief Specialist. This role conducts engineering duties for an assigned Engineering discipline and functions as a technical specialist, formulating and developing advanced engineering concepts.
Job Duties
- Lead a team of contract engineers in performing both assurance and design for flare and relief studies
- Identify over pressure/under pressure scenarios and perform calculations, including relief device sizing
- Coordinate unit flare and relief assurance reviews and develop/update/manage documentation
- Collaborate with multi-disciplinary teams to solve technical challenges
- Provide technical assurance to site change management activities, operating procedures and maintenance and turnaround activities

Required Skills
- Proficiency in fundamental Chemical Engineering Skills (Fluid Mechanics, Heat Transfer, Kinetics, Thermodynamics, Mass Transfer, etc.)
- Proficiency in identification of over pressure/under pressure scenarios
- Working knowledge of relevant sections of ASME VIII, ASME XIII, API Standards 520/521/537
- Knowledge of refinery operations
